The CVI Melles Griot 13AMP005 is a general-purpose transimpedance amplifier engineered for photodiode signal detection in both photovoltaic and photoconductive operating modes. This compact instrument converts input photocurrent to proportional voltage output across five programmable gain settings, delivering ±1% measurement accuracy across a 100 pA to 2 mA dynamic range.
Technical Specifications Transimpedance gain spans five decades from 10³ V/A to 10⁷ V/A, selectable via front-panel 5-position range switch covering 200 nA to 2 mA. Frequency response extends DC to 5 MHz at the minimum gain setting (10³ V/A). Input detection capability resolves photocurrents from 100 pA to 2 mA with ±1% accuracy maintained across all ranges. Bias adjustment provides ±10 V with 1 V step resolution. Monitor output delivers ±2 V into 50 Ω termination or ±4 V unterminated. Output impedance is 50 Ω via BNC connector. Offset current adjustment supports ±50 mA (high range) and ±5 mA (low range) for background null operations. Power input accepts switch-selectable 115 Vac or 230 Vac operation at 50–60 Hz. Display features a 3½-digit backlit LCD indicating photocurrent and active range. Physical dimensions measure 133 mm W × 83 mm H × 140 mm D. Operating temperature range: +10°C to +35°C; storage: -40°C to +55°C.

Typical Applications Photodiode signal conditioning in spectroscopy, optical measurement, and sensor interface systems requiring wide dynamic range current-to-voltage conversion. Suitable for laboratory research and industrial instrumentation where variable gain and bias control optimize detection of low-level optical signals.
Compatibility & Integration Designed specifically for operating Melles Griot silicon photodiodes in both photovoltaic and photoconductive configurations. All inputs and outputs employ BNC connectors; rear-panel banana jack provides ground connection.
